The Centennial Valley 3 PUD controls setbacks for the property. The proposed <br />modifications comply with the required setbacks, except for the rear deck. The PUD <br />requires a 20 foot rear setback. The existing deck is 16 feet from the rear lot line, four feet <br />into the required setback. The proposed nine foot by 21 foot deck would be 13 feet from <br />the rear lot line, seven feet into the required setback. <br />The PUD does not does not have a specific lot coverage requirement, so under section <br />17.28.110 of the Louisville Municipal Code, the lot coverage requirements of the <br />underlying zone district control. The neighborhood is zoned Residential Estate (RE), <br />which has a minimum lot size of 12,000 square feet. The lots in Centennial Valley 3 range <br />from about 5,000 square feet to over 11,000 square feet. The property in question is 5,296 <br />square feet, one of the smallest in the subdivision. <br />The RE zone district allows a maximum lot coverage of 20 percent. 175 Lois currently has <br />a lot coverage of 31 percent, including a 108 square foot rear deck. The applicant would <br />like to expand the deck by approximately 80 square feet, cover the front porch, and <br />expand the main level cantilevers, which would bring the lot coverage to 33 percent (1,746 <br />square feet from 1,623 square feet currently).
